Remains of another Orang Asli child found
•GUA MUSANG • The skeletal remains of another Malaysian Orang Asli child, from a group of seven who went missing, have been found. The remains, believed to be that of seven-year-old Juvina David, were found close to the area where two survivors, V Norieen Yakob and Miksudial Aluj V, were found along Sungai Perias at 10.30am yesterday.

Twitter to lay off staff for 'leaner operation
' SAN FRANCISCO • Twitter will lay off employees as freshly returned chief Jack Dorsey pushes for a leaner operation focused on winning users, tech news website Re/code has reported. Layoffs will likely include engineers, who account for about half of Twitter's approximately 4,200 employees.

Terror attack hero recovering from injury
LOS ANGELES • One of three Americans who helped thwart a terror attack on a train in France is recovering after being stabbed in California, hospital officials said. Mr Spencer Stone "is awake, able to get out of bed and in good spirits", a statement by the UC Davis Medical Centre said.
